Hi, The bug mention in https://forums.freebsd.org/threads/how-to-use-microphone= -with-firefox.74292/ is still up. But I fixed it and the solution is very s= imple, so if you could add it by default in firefox port it could be cool f= or everyone. Problem Firefox won't use OSS as backend audio server. Observation There's a project created by Firefox that is crossplateform https:/= /github.com/kinetiknz/cubeb. Cubeb is already used in Firefox but it doesn't well configured. Cubeb is maintained for BSD/Illumnos OSS system as shown there : https://github.com/kinetiknz/cubeb/commit/226d383c136b8586b69b74f42= 0a5afc8b243cf49 https://github.com/kinetiknz/cubeb/wiki/Backend-Support where OSS is in tier-2 Fix so simply add in the default about:config these lines : media.cubeb.backend oss media.cubeb.input_voice_routing true and the rest is already configured, check that the line is already = there : media.cubeb.output_voice_routing true Usability when the user use microphone the proposition let you the choice to = use /dev/dspX As in the good old days.
